Negligence

In order to prove negligence in truck accidents, it's essential to go beyond simply prove that the defendant's actions were wrong. An attorney for truck accidents must also prove the actions of the defendant directly resulted in injuries to the victim. They must be able to prove it with evidence, including eyewitness testimony and police reports and videos or photographs of the scene of the accident, data from the onboard electronic information systems (black boxes) of the truck and expert witness testimony and other types.

Like all motorists, truckers have a duty to observe traffic laws and drive safely. If a defendant fails to fulfill this duty by driving too fast, failing to check blind spots before changing lanes or engaging in reckless behavior, then they could be held liable for the damages incurred by the victim.

Truck drivers are also frequently common law enforcement personnel and their employers could be held responsible for their negligence under the employment laws. An experienced truck accident attorney will comb through the details of your case and determine every liable party. If the driver of the truck was drunk or under the influence of drugs, the employer could be held accountable.

Furthermore, truckers frequently transport cargo for third party entities. If someone from one of those companies improperly secured the load this could cause the truck to tip or to veer off during transportation. Also, if the vehicle broke down because of inadequate design or manufacturing, the manufacturer or repair firm could be held accountable.

The victim was hit with damages

In order to be awarded damages, the victim must show they sustained both economic and non-economic injuries due to the truck crash. Economic damages refer to any financial burdens the victim is currently facing as well as non-economic damages for the pain and suffering that the accident has forced them to endure.
